A few tips I would give you playing the game in it's current form:

1. Securing early colonies is generally key.
2. Think about the type of victory condition you want to pursue.
3. Make sure you continually maintain a standing fleet. All AI players will seek to exploit you militarily if you are week.
3. Use diplomacy to help gain techs and money.
4: trade ships can improve relations with other civs.
5. Food/population is the core of you economy. A large population nets you better multipliers from your production buildings, but this also needs to be balanced with approval. A happy populace is much more productive.
6. Scout out relics on the maps with your explorer ship. You can get some valuable bonuses.
7. Early ideology buildings can be very valuable, because one on each world of your empire can get you lots of ideology point over time.
8. Think of planets and the hex layout with an eye for planning. Buildings can get adjacency bonus from buildings that share the same type (ie. science next to science, etc) but there are also special buildings that confer significant bonuses in the tech tree. Also, terraforming allows you to often fill out gaps in the hex grid, very important.
9. Mining special resources is often crucial early game. Thallium archives and Durantium refineries are pretty much essential.
10. Use star bases to further boost planet production -- very important.
